ISLAMABAD, Sep 16 (APP):Federal Government Employees Housing Authority (FGEHA) successfully concluded the two-day auction of commercial plots located in the prime sectors of G-13 and G-14, Islamabad. A total of 16 commercial plots were sold during the auction, generating revenue of Rs 10.3 billion.
The auction witnessed strong participation and keen interest from investors, with competitive bids received for various commercial plots. The auctioned properties included prime commercial locations in G-13 and G-14, including G-14 Markaz.
The highest-value plot, Commercial Plot No. 8 measuring 2,000 square yards in G-14 Markaz, was sold for PKR 1.95 billion. The plot attracted significant interest from investors and received competitive bids during the auction.

Federal Government Employees Housing Authority has established an Investor Facilitation Cell to facilitate investors and ensure the prompt resolution of their issues. The Cell is being supervised by the Director (Staff).
The Investor Facilitation Cell provides investors with a centralized and direct mechanism for communication with the Authority.
Investors will not be required to visit different offices or wings for guidance or resolution of their issues. Instead, they may directly approach the Director (Staff) regarding any matter, query, request or issue.
The Director (Staff) will coordinate investors’ issues and requests with the concerned wings, monitor progress on such matters, and ensure that the required action is completed by the relevant wings so that timely facilitation is provided to investors.
The primary objective of this initiative is to provide investors with efficient, transparent, prompt and convenient services through a centralized mechanism, while making the investment process easier, more streamlined and reliable.
